
On the back of his transformative new EP 'Way Back Home' out today, we sat down with indie-folk troubadour Joshu to learn all about the 5 songs he loves, exclusively for FLEX!
--
1. Adrianne Lenker - Not a Lot, Just Forever (Live from Greenwich Village with Nick Hakim)
I could have chosen 5 Adrianne Lenker songs for this! But her performance here is just so perfect. Her guitar playing is absolutely impeccable and this song brings me to tears pretty much every time.
2. The Magic Lantern - Holding Hands
I love this song beyond measure. I come back to it in times of deep struggle and it always helps me profoundly. It’s so sad but deeply hopeful all at once.
3. Nick Mulvey - Fever To The Form
“So whether music or madness, we’ll live by one of the two” I LOVE THIS SONG. The way the guitar keeps us bound in a kind of trance through the whole song, the steady vocals and stunning lyrics. Nick is a legend of the game.
4. Oracle Sisters - Asc. Scorpio
Absolute banger, feel good, ultimate catchy summer tune of my life. As @juliandesbats777 says in the youtube comments, “This is what it feels like to walk at night while being alone and happy”. Facts.
5. King Short Shirt - Nobody Go Run Me
As an Antiguan, this song is basically our default national anthem. From what is probably the best album to ever come out of our island, it’s a masterclass in both political calypso and straight unadulterated vibes!
